A company manufactures two products, A and B, on machines I and II. The company will realize a profit of $3/unit of product A and a profit of $4/unit of product B. Manufacturing 1 unit of product A requires 6 min on machine I and 5 min on machine II. Manufacturing 1 unit of product B requires 9 min on machine I and 4 min on machine II. There are 15 hr of time available on machine I and 9 hr of time available on machine II in each work shift. How many units of each product should be produced in each shift to maximize the company's profit? Find the range of values that the contribution to the profit of 1 unit of product A can assume without changing the optimal solution.
Find the range of values that resource associated with the time constraint on machine I can assume.
Find the shadow price for the resource associated with the time constraint on machine I.
